Accommodation at the 4 star Lakeside B&B Barnsdale, Rutland Water click here to see Google street map 4 modern ensuite rooms, with Large Private Lakeview Guest Lounge, will easily take 6 fishermen in 3 ensuite twin rooms, or non-fishing partners in 4 poster lakeview double room. www.rutlandwaterbandb.co.uk

The Bray Family - 3/4/5 January 2011:
We had a very happy stay at Lakeside B & B, very attractively situated
beside Rutland Water. Rob, our host, made us very welcome, and nothing
was too much trouble. He gave us lots of help in finding places to visit and
offered helpful tips on where to eat, and printed out information on a
number of places we wanted to visit, which was very helpful. The breakfasts
were fantastic - perfectly cooked, and lots of food - enough to keep
us going for hours!
The accommodation was most attractive, cosy and very comfortable. The
bedrooms were attractively and imaginatively furnished in warm
colours, and we appreciated the hospitality trays. My husband and I stayed
in the four poster room, which had lovely views of Rutland Water.
The guest lounge was very spacious and most comfortably furnished, with a
lovely woodburning stove, which Rob lit for us each evening. This
made us feel very much at home. We enjoyed the luxury of a good-sized TV
with freeview channels. We hope to visit again in the summer,
when we can really appreciate the sunsets over Rutland Water from the large
windows in the lounge.
All in all, a lovely break in a B & B which offers excellent accommodation
with the personal touch.
We would recommend this B & B without hesitation.
Lysetta and Trevor Bray, and adult children Chris and Natasha,
Gloucestershire
